Transaction 64d63879b4b24a54c6f6f9bb9e0f789d75ef08fcb7625fe704139a37759194a5

1 Input
2 Outputs
  • 64d63879b4b24a54c6f6f9bb9e0f789d75ef08fcb7625fe704139a37759194a5:0
  • value  13206903
    address  1AXMDTBwbmAzDuTLR7qU9XYB3N7vhq17Gc
  • 64d63879b4b24a54c6f6f9bb9e0f789d75ef08fcb7625fe704139a37759194a5:1
  • value  7957094
    address  1KJAeQonaggcNr5BujtBYkUPp7CA7KNcSJ